What it is — first look and key specs

At a glance, the Feedoo 2L No Spill Water Bowl is a gravity-fed, insulated drinking bowl for dogs that pairs a double-wall 304 (18/8) stainless steel main bowl with a splash-proof "paws" lid and a one-piece floating disk. The product ships as a 3-piece set (stainless steel bowl, splash-proof paws lid, floating disk) and is available in Grey, Blue, and White. It’s listed for small and medium dog breeds and holds 2 liters (about 68 oz) of water.

  • Model: P24 (Feedoo)
  • Dimensions: 8.11 x 8.11 x 3.54 inches; item weight ~2.07 pounds (0.94 kg)
  • Material: Double-wall 304 (18/8) stainless steel; food-grade floating disk
  • Capacity: 2L (68 oz)
  • Power source: Gravity-fed (no electricity)
  • Cleaning: Dishwasher-safe
  • Extras: splash-proof paws lid, one-piece floating disk, silicone non-slip base
  • Warranty: 2 years

How it handles enthusiastic drinkers

The splash-proof paws lid plus the floating disk fundamentally changes how water behaves under a messy drinker. The lid creates a visual and physical barrier so dogs that habitually paw or dunk their snout don't fling water out. The floating disk limits direct surface area and regulates the water level, encouraging slower drinking and fewer splashes.

  • Most dogs I tested stopped turning drinking into a mini waterpark; floors stayed noticeably drier.
  • Refill frequency dropped because 2 liters is a useful volume for one small/medium dog or short multi-dog stretches.
  • Even when a dog tried to paw, the bowl stayed put thanks to the silicone non-slip ring on the base.

Cleaning and daily upkeep

Feedoo positions the floating disk as a one-piece, food-grade component that’s easy to clean, and in daily use that held true. The bowl disassembles into the three main pieces and is listed as dishwasher-safe, which simplified my morning cleaning routine. The listing also points out that other products with split floating parts can trap water; the one-piece approach here avoids that hidden buildup.

  • Dishwasher-safe main bowl and simple three-piece disassembly make rinsing and sanitizing straightforward.
  • The one-piece floating disk doesn’t collect water inside seams, so I didn’t find funky buildup in the limiter during regular cleaning cycles.

Temperature control — cold in summer, less shock in winter

The double-wall stainless-steel construction is vacuum insulated and Feedoo’s listing claims it keeps ice cubes from melting for up to 4 hours versus about 1 hour in a standard stainless bowl. In practical terms this means water stays cooler longer when you need it to, and temperature swings are less dramatic in colder months.

Safety considerations

Feedoo highlights food-grade materials and a design intended to reduce mess and the temptation for pawing. From the available specifications and owner feedback, here are the safety points every pet parent should know.

  • Food-grade components: The floating disk is food-grade; the bowl is 304 stainless steel, which the listing presents as intended for daily contact with pet water.
  • Stability: Silicone non-slip base and the bowl’s weight help prevent tipping and spilling in most normal-use cases.
  • Paw barrier: The splash-proof paws lid reduces pawing behavior that leads to messy floors and drenched rugs.
  • Chewing caution: The listing does not specify the exact material used for the splash-proof lid or the floating disk beyond “food-grade,” so if you have an aggressive chewer that targets bowl lids, check with the manufacturer or supervise. Several owners called the bowl "puppy proof" in everyday use, but aggressive chewers are a different category.
  • Temperature safety: The insulated interior slows temperature change, which is useful for keeping water cool; no electrical elements mean there are no wiring hazards.

All told, the Feedoo bowl scores well on straightforward safety signals: food-grade parts, stable base, and design features that reduce risky behaviors like pawing and overturning. If any pet tries to chew the lid or disk, follow common-sense supervision and verify materials with Feedoo if that’s a concern.
